I’ve already shared three cards using the new release here and today I’m sharing another card using the gorgeous Earth Has Music stamp set designed by Stephanie Low!
I just love this stamp set…the flowers mixed with the feathers are SO beautiful! I started by stamping the hibiscus feather onto strathmore bristol cardstock with versafine and heat-embossed it with clear embossing powder. I stamped it again on masking paper, fussy cut it and placed it over my embossed image. Then I blended candied apple, picked raspberry, abandoned coral, spiced marmalade, and squeezed lemonade distress ink over the panel for a tropical vibe. I spritzed it with water and clear iridescent spray and blotted off the excess water. Then I flicked it with black ink, remove the post-it notes, and let it dry.
Once the background was totally dry I colored the flowers with copic markers. I added a little grey shading to the petals and then added bright pink to the stamens of the hibiscus flowers! I stamped the sentiment from Earth Has Music onto the panel with versafine and heat-embossed it with clear embossing powder. Then I trimmed the panel down and adhered it to a black card base. Finally I finished the card by adding a few black jewels and a thin layer of nuvo crystal glaze to the flowers!
